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- #include<stdio.h>
- int main()
- {
- int N, i, j, T, odd[21], even[21];
- scanf("%d", &T);
- while(T--)
- {
- scanf("%d", &N);
- odd[0] = 1;
- even[0] = 1,
- even[1] = 1;
- for(i = 1; i <= N; i++)
- {
- if(i == 1)
- {
- printf("1 ");
- }
- else if(i % 2 == 0)
- {
- even[0] = 0;
- for(j = 0; j < (i - 1); j++)
- {
- even[j] = odd[j - 1] + odd[j];
- printf("%d ", even[j]);
- }
- printf("1 ");
- even[j] = 1;
- }
- else
- {
- odd[0] = 0;
- for(j = 0; j < (i - 1); j++)
- {
- odd[j] = even[j - 1] + even[j];
- printf("%d ", odd[j]);
- }
- printf("1 ");
- odd[j] = 1;
- }
- printf("\n");
- }
- }
- return 0;
- }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ement